Abstract
In this paper a one-dimensional generalized Boussinesq equation utt−uxx+(u3+uxx)xx=0utt−uxx+(u3+uxx)xx=0 with hinged boundary conditions is considered. It is proved that the above equation admits small-amplitude quasi-periodic solutions corresponding to finite dimensional invariant tori of an associated infinite dimensional Hamiltonian system. The proof is based on an infinite dimensional KAM theorem and the Birkhoff normal form.
